The good old classic hide & seek with stickman. Play either as a seeker or as a hider stick and build your shelters from cars or office desks, hide in the water, in the hay pile, in the cornfield, in the boss' office and most importantly, push others in the seeker's vision field. Try to be kind though. Very addictive and easy to play hyper casual game Hide 'n seek - the original hns game

Explore the Gameplay of Hide and Seek | The Original HNS Stickman Game

Swipe across the screen or use WASD to move
Find other stickman or hide from them
